| <!-- [Quest 5 Description] -->"Can you handle the weight of your sword?"<br>The "weight" mentioned by the mysterious being cannot be the literal weight of her sword that she always carried. Elesis believes it's talking about the responsibility that came with it. She was the captain of the Red Knights, the best knights of Velder. Elesis always trusted her judgement. Never hesitated before swinging her sword. But the responsibilities still lied heavy on her shoulders. The expectations from the Kingdom, the admiration from the people, and the respect from fellow knights all added to the "weight."<br>But was it too much? No. It was that "weight" coming from all those that supported her that grounded her. It was that "weight" that was the source of her strength.<br>And there was only one person who understands her sense of duty, her source of pride so well.<br>Elesis headed towards the sanctum. "She" was waiting for her answer at the heart of the sanctum.
